Hey everyone, are you tearing your hair out because your Thunderbird calendar is not syncing? It's a super frustrating issue, I get it. You rely on that calendar for everything, right? From appointments to birthdays, when it's not working, it throws a wrench into your whole day. But don't worry, we're going to dive deep into why this happens and, more importantly, how to fix it. We'll cover everything from the basic checks to more advanced troubleshooting steps. So, grab a coffee, settle in, and let's get those Thunderbird calendars syncing again! This guide will provide actionable steps and common solutions to get your calendar back on track. We'll examine the usual suspects – connection issues, incorrect settings, and potential conflicts – and then offer easy-to-follow solutions, so your schedule stays organized and up-to-date. This article will help you understand common causes, step-by-step solutions, and best practices to keep your Thunderbird calendar synchronized. Let's get started and make sure your appointments are always at your fingertips.

    Understanding Why Your Thunderbird Calendar Might Not Be Syncing

    Okay, before we jump into fixes, let's talk about why your Thunderbird calendar is not syncing. Knowing the potential causes can help you troubleshoot more effectively. There are several usual suspects: connectivity problems, incorrect account settings, issues with add-ons or extensions, and problems with the calendar server itself. The first thing is your internet connection: a weak or unstable internet connection is a common culprit. Thunderbird needs a solid connection to communicate with your calendar server (like Google Calendar, Outlook Calendar, or your own CalDAV server). Double-check that your internet is working by browsing the web. Also, your calendar settings need to be correct, and that's often a source of problems. If the server address, username, or password are entered incorrectly, Thunderbird won't be able to access your calendar data. Ensure that these settings are correct in your account configuration. Sometimes, add-ons or extensions can interfere with the calendar's sync function. If you've recently installed a new add-on, try disabling it to see if it resolves the sync issue. If that resolves the problem, you might have to check if you have an outdated version, or seek an alternative add-on. Another reason could be issues with the calendar server itself. Occasionally, the server your calendar is hosted on (like Google's servers) may experience temporary outages or maintenance. Check the status of the service to see if there are any reported issues. These are the main reasons your Thunderbird calendar may not be syncing. Understanding these reasons will make it easier to fix any problems you might experience.

    Common Causes and Their Symptoms

    So, what are the specific symptoms you might see when your Thunderbird calendar is not syncing? Recognizing these signs can help you pinpoint the issue faster. First, you might notice that new events aren't appearing in your calendar. You've added an appointment on your phone or in another calendar app, but it doesn't show up in Thunderbird. This is a clear indicator of a sync problem. Then, you could see existing events not updating. If you edit an event in another calendar and the changes don't reflect in Thunderbird, or if the reminders are wrong, that's another sign. Also, sync errors are popping up. Thunderbird might display error messages related to syncing. These messages often provide clues about the specific problem, like authentication errors or connection failures. Furthermore, you may notice calendar entries disappearing. Events you've previously added vanish from your Thunderbird calendar. This is a more serious symptom, and can be indicative of a deeper sync issue. And finally, slow sync times, if it takes an excessively long time for your calendar to update. This can be a sign of a network or server issue. Understanding these symptoms is the first step toward effective troubleshooting.

    Step-by-Step Troubleshooting for Thunderbird Calendar Sync Issues

    Alright, let's get down to the nitty-gritty and troubleshoot those sync issues. If your Thunderbird calendar is not syncing, here are the steps to take, starting with the simplest checks and moving to more advanced solutions. Firstly, check your internet connection. This might sound obvious, but it's a super common problem. Make sure you have a stable internet connection. Try browsing a website or using another online application to confirm that your internet is working properly. If the internet is fine, then move on to verify your calendar settings. Double-check your account settings within Thunderbird. Go to Calendar -> Calendars -> Properties and verify the server address, username, and password. Also, ensure the correct calendar type (CalDAV, iCalendar, etc.) is selected. Next, restart Thunderbird. Sometimes, a simple restart can fix temporary glitches. Close Thunderbird completely and then reopen it. This can clear out any temporary issues and re-establish the connection to your calendar server. Then, check for add-on conflicts. Go into Thunderbird's Add-ons Manager and disable any recently installed or suspicious add-ons. Restart Thunderbird and see if the sync issue is resolved. If it is, enable the add-ons one by one to identify the problematic add-on. Next, clear your calendar cache. Go to Calendar -> Calendars -> Properties, and look for an option to clear the cache or synchronize the calendar again. This can help resolve display issues. Then, check the calendar server status. If you're using a service like Google Calendar, check their status page to see if there are any known outages or maintenance. Problems on the server side can sometimes cause sync issues. Finally, recreate your calendar account. If all else fails, try removing and then re-adding your calendar account in Thunderbird. This can help resolve any corrupted settings or data. By following these steps, you will be able to solve the Thunderbird calendar not syncing issue.

    Detailed Steps for Each Troubleshooting Method

    Let's go into more detail on how to perform each troubleshooting step. For checking your internet connection, simply browse the internet. Open a web browser and try to visit a few websites. If they load without problems, then your connection is working. If they don't, then you will have to troubleshoot your internet connection first. For verifying your calendar settings, within Thunderbird, go to Calendar -> Calendars -> Properties. Make sure the 'Location' is correct for your calendar server. For Google Calendar, the location should start with 'https://'. For account and password, you may need to use an app password instead of your main Google password. Make sure the calendar type (CalDAV, iCalendar, etc.) matches the type your calendar server uses. For restarting Thunderbird, simply close the Thunderbird application completely. Make sure it's not running in the background. Then, reopen the application and see if the calendar syncs. For checking for add-on conflicts, go to Tools -> Add-ons and Themes. Then click on 'Extensions'. Disable any add-ons you recently installed or ones you suspect might be causing problems. Restart Thunderbird and test if the sync problem is resolved. For clearing your calendar cache, open the calendar properties by right-clicking on the calendar name in the left panel and selecting 'Properties'. Look for a button or option that says 'Synchronize' or 'Clear Cache'. You might also have to manually synchronize the calendar. For checking the calendar server status, visit the service's status page (e.g., Google Workspace Status Dashboard for Google Calendar). Check for any reported outages or maintenance. And finally, for recreating your calendar account, right-click the calendar in the left panel. Select 'Remove Calendar'. Then, re-add the calendar by going to File -> New -> Calendar, and follow the setup wizard. Following each of these steps in detail will go a long way in solving the problem of Thunderbird calendar not syncing.

    Advanced Solutions for Persistent Sync Problems

    If the basic troubleshooting steps haven't worked, and your Thunderbird calendar is still not syncing, it's time to try some advanced solutions. These methods address more complex issues and might require a bit more technical know-how. One option is to check your firewall settings. Sometimes, firewalls can block Thunderbird from accessing the internet or the calendar server. Make sure Thunderbird is allowed to communicate through your firewall. Then, inspect your proxy settings. If you use a proxy server, ensure Thunderbird is configured correctly to use it. Incorrect proxy settings can prevent Thunderbird from connecting to your calendar server. Next, examine your server-side settings. If you're using a CalDAV server, ensure the server is configured to allow connections from your IP address or network. Incorrect server configurations can prevent Thunderbird from synchronizing. Also, create a new profile in Thunderbird. Sometimes, your Thunderbird profile can become corrupted, causing sync issues. Creating a new profile will allow you to start fresh, with default settings. Then, manually synchronize your calendar. In the calendar settings, look for an option to manually synchronize. This can often force a sync when automatic syncing fails. Also, update Thunderbird to the latest version. Outdated versions of Thunderbird might have compatibility issues with newer calendar server versions. Updating to the latest version can often resolve these issues. Lastly, consult Thunderbird's error logs. Thunderbird logs can provide detailed information about sync errors. Review these logs to identify the root cause of the problem. If nothing else, reach out to Thunderbird's support forums, or their support services to identify the problem. These advanced techniques address persistent issues and are essential when you're still facing a problem with your Thunderbird calendar not syncing.

    Deep Dive: Firewall, Proxy, and Server Settings

    Let's dig a little deeper into these more advanced solutions. To check your firewall settings, you'll need to access your firewall software (Windows Firewall, or third-party firewall). Make sure Thunderbird is listed as an allowed application, and that it has permission to access both incoming and outgoing connections. Inspect your proxy settings by going to Thunderbird -> Options -> General -> Network -> Settings. If you use a proxy, enter the correct proxy server address, port, username, and password. If you don't use a proxy, make sure 'No proxy' is selected. Then, examine your server-side settings. If you manage your own CalDAV server, you might have to check its configuration to ensure it allows connections from your IP address or network. This is often done through the server's control panel. For creating a new profile, close Thunderbird. Then, open the Thunderbird Profile Manager (search for 'Thunderbird - Profile Manager' in your operating system). Create a new profile and configure your calendar account in the new profile. To manually synchronize your calendar, in Thunderbird, go to Calendar -> Calendars -> Properties. There will be an option to synchronize or reload the calendar. Use it to force the app to connect with the server. For updating Thunderbird, go to Help -> About Thunderbird. Thunderbird will automatically check for updates. If an update is available, install it and restart Thunderbird. For consulting Thunderbird's error logs, go to Tools -> Developer Tools -> Error Console. This will show you detailed information about any errors that Thunderbird has encountered, which may show the cause of your Thunderbird calendar not syncing.

    Preventing Future Thunderbird Calendar Sync Issues

    Once you've got your Thunderbird calendar syncing again, you'll want to take steps to prevent this from happening again, right? The key is to establish a few good habits. First off, keep Thunderbird updated. Regularly update Thunderbird to the latest version to ensure compatibility with calendar servers and to take advantage of bug fixes. Then, review your add-ons periodically. Check your installed add-ons from time to time, and disable or remove any that are outdated, or no longer needed. This reduces the risk of conflicts. Also, monitor your internet connection. Ensure a stable internet connection for consistent syncing. A reliable internet connection is crucial for seamless calendar synchronization. Also, backup your calendar data. Regularly back up your calendar data to prevent data loss. Most calendar applications have a way to export the data. Then, be mindful of your account settings. Double-check your account settings whenever you make changes. Ensure your server address, username, and password are correct. You should also be mindful of the calendar settings, such as the calendar type. Furthermore, understand your calendar server's status. Be aware of any maintenance or outages on your calendar server. This information can help you troubleshoot and anticipate potential sync issues. Finally, regularly review the error logs. Keep an eye on the error logs for any recurring issues. This can help you catch problems before they disrupt your syncing. These habits will help you keep your calendar in sync and prevent future problems regarding your Thunderbird calendar not syncing.

    Best Practices for Maintaining Calendar Synchronization

    To really nail down those best practices, let's look at some specifics. For keeping Thunderbird updated, you can set Thunderbird to automatically check for updates. To do this, go to Menu -> Help -> About Thunderbird. For reviewing your add-ons, go to Tools -> Add-ons and Themes -> Extensions. Sort by 'Last Updated' to identify outdated add-ons. Then, monitor your internet connection by using an internet speed test. This helps you to make sure your internet connection is reliable. Then, if you're using a service, consider subscribing to notifications about planned maintenance. For backing up your calendar data, you can export your calendar data as an ICS file. In Thunderbird, select your calendar, go to File -> Export -> Calendar (ICS format). For being mindful of your account settings, when you change your password, update it in Thunderbird immediately. This will help you keep the system in sync with the server. Then, understanding your calendar server's status, to check for Google Calendar status, visit the Google Workspace Status Dashboard. Finally, for regularly reviewing error logs, go to Tools -> Developer Tools -> Error Console to check for any repeated errors related to your Thunderbird calendar not syncing.

    Conclusion: Keeping Your Thunderbird Calendar in Sync

    So, there you have it, guys! We've covered a lot of ground, from the basic checks to advanced troubleshooting and preventative measures. Hopefully, this guide has helped you get your Thunderbird calendar syncing smoothly. Remember, a little bit of troubleshooting and some preventative maintenance can go a long way in ensuring your schedule stays organized and accessible. If you're still having problems, don't give up! There's a huge online community and support forums, where you can find answers and help. Keep experimenting, and you'll eventually find the solution that works for you. Happy scheduling, and keep those calendars syncing!